How to Create a Cryptocurrency Wallet App – Step-by-Step Guide in 2025

·

The global crypto wallet market is projected to surge from USD 8.42 billion in 2023 to an estimated USD 77.21 billion by 2032, growing at a compound annual growth rate (CAGR) of 24.8%. This explosive growth signals increasing adoption of digital assets and rising demand for secure, user-friendly cryptocurrency wallets. For entrepreneurs and tech innovators, developing a crypto wallet app in 2025 presents a strategic opportunity to enter a rapidly expanding ecosystem.

Creating a successful cryptocurrency wallet requires more than just technical expertise—it demands a focus on security, usability, and innovation. Whether you're launching a startup or expanding into Web3 services, this comprehensive guide walks you through every step of building a modern crypto wallet app, from concept to launch.


What Is a Cryptocurrency Wallet?

A cryptocurrency wallet is a digital tool that enables users to store, send, and receive digital currencies securely. Unlike traditional wallets that hold physical money, crypto wallets manage private keys—cryptographic codes that grant access to blockchain-based assets.

These wallets do not store actual coins or tokens. Instead, they interact with blockchain networks to verify balances and sign transactions using the user's private key. This mechanism ensures ownership, authenticity, and control over digital assets while enabling seamless financial interactions in decentralized environments.


Types of Crypto Wallets

Understanding wallet types is crucial when planning your development strategy. Wallets are typically categorized by storage method and ownership model.

Based on Storage

Based on Ownership

👉 Discover how non-custodial solutions can future-proof your wallet app.


Why Build a Crypto Wallet in 2025?

With blockchain technology maturing and digital finance going mainstream, 2025 is an optimal year to launch a crypto wallet. Here’s why:

1. Rising Mainstream Adoption

Cryptocurrencies are increasingly accepted by businesses, financial institutions, and even governments. As more people acquire digital assets, the need for reliable, easy-to-use wallets grows exponentially.

2. Growth of Web3 and DeFi

Crypto wallets serve as gateways to decentralized applications (dApps), staking platforms, NFT marketplaces, and yield farming protocols. A feature-rich wallet unlocks access to the entire Web3 ecosystem.

3. Heightened Demand for Security & Privacy

High-profile hacks have made users cautious. Non-custodial wallets that prioritize privacy and self-sovereignty are gaining traction—offering a competitive edge for new entrants.

4. Diverse Monetization Models

Wallets can generate revenue through transaction fees, premium features, staking rewards, in-app swaps, and DeFi integrations—creating sustainable business models.

5. Evolving Regulatory Clarity

As governments establish clearer crypto regulations, compliant wallet solutions are in demand. Early movers can shape industry standards and gain trust.


How to Build a Cryptocurrency Wallet App: Step-by-Step

Creating a secure and scalable crypto wallet involves careful planning, technical precision, and user-centric design.

Step 1: Define Your Wallet Type

Choose between hot or cold storage and custodial vs. non-custodial models based on target users. In 2025, non-custodial multi-chain wallets are trending due to their flexibility and alignment with decentralization values.

Step 2: Select Blockchain & Tech Stack

Support major blockchains like Bitcoin, Ethereum, Solana, or Binance Smart Chain depending on user needs. Use robust frameworks:

Step 3: Choose Development Approach

You can either:

White-label options are ideal for startups aiming to launch quickly while maintaining branding control.

👉 See how pre-built frameworks can accelerate your time to market.

Step 4: Partner with Experts

Hire experienced blockchain developers or collaborate with a reputable development firm. Look for proven track records in security audits, smart contract deployment, and post-launch support.

Step 5: Integrate Core Features

Ensure your wallet includes essential functionalities:

Step 6: Prioritize Security

Implement:

Step 7: Design Intuitive UI/UX

Simplify onboarding with guided setup flows. Enable QR code scanning for quick transfers. Focus on clarity, speed, and error prevention during transactions.

Step 8: Test & Launch

Conduct rigorous testing for bugs, performance, scalability, and vulnerabilities. Deploy on iOS, Android, and web platforms. Post-launch, provide regular updates and patches.


Essential Features for Your 2025 Crypto Wallet

To stand out in a competitive market, integrate these must-have features:


How Much Does It Cost to Develop a Crypto Wallet?

Development costs vary widely based on:

Basic wallets start around $15,000–$30,000, while advanced multi-chain DeFi-enabled apps can exceed $100,000. White-label solutions offer cost-effective alternatives starting at $10,000.


Enhance Functionality with Payment Gateway Integration

Integrating a payment gateway allows users to spend crypto directly at merchants and services. This feature enables:

Such integration transforms your wallet from a storage tool into a full-fledged financial platform.

👉 Learn how integrated payment solutions boost user engagement.


Frequently Asked Questions (FAQ)

Q: Can I build a crypto wallet without coding experience?
A: While technical knowledge helps, partnering with a development team or using white-label solutions allows non-developers to launch functional wallets successfully.

Q: Are non-custodial wallets safer than custodial ones?
A: Yes—non-custodial wallets give users full control over private keys, reducing risks associated with third-party breaches.

Q: Which blockchain should I support first?
A: Start with Ethereum and Binance Smart Chain due to their extensive dApp ecosystems and high transaction volumes.

Q: How do I ensure my wallet complies with regulations?
A: Implement KYC/AML checks if required, follow local financial laws, and conduct regular compliance audits.

Q: Can I add staking or NFT features later?
A: Absolutely—design your architecture modularly so advanced features can be added post-launch.

Q: What makes a crypto wallet user-friendly?
A: Clear navigation, fast transaction processing, intuitive design, biometric login, and responsive support all contribute to better UX.


By focusing on security, innovation, and user needs, your cryptocurrency wallet can become a trusted tool in the evolving digital economy of 2025. With the right strategy and execution, you’re not just building an app—you’re empowering financial freedom.